Output 8aa6d3b5435f394ccaa93345e85f4921207442701dd895d07ba5812e4edcd718:1

value
639000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c5013b421350d60c74c3b87005878994602f0c OP_EQUAL
address
3PBeikvWUK1NAQ8afY1oSzqEWX8tpz3PmM
transaction
8aa6d3b5435f394ccaa93345e85f4921207442701dd895d07ba5812e4edcd718
spent
true